The 'liberalization' in 1991 reduced the number of industries reserved for the public sector to how many initially?
A. 18
B. 6
C. 8
D. 25
Answer: Option C
Solution (By JKSSB Mock Tests)
The 1991 policy reduced the reserved industries for public sector to 8, later further reduced.

Question #3
The free-rider problem is associated with:
A. common resources
B. private goods
C. public goods
D. club goods

Correct Answer: Option C


Explanation:
Public goods are non-excludable, so individuals can benefit without paying, creating the free-rider problem.
